Output b34f1529991b16c4fd5bd0c20b193e903227594de8e8c47acfac5295d1b52b61:1

value
10788196569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666a62702118ad11f8b633b03d4697e59f023b7e OP_EQUAL
address
3B2YHqV28HYGRMF9zpMwC1QsmuyAtcUqqY
transaction
b34f1529991b16c4fd5bd0c20b193e903227594de8e8c47acfac5295d1b52b61
confirmations
482170
spent
true